Snow removal crews returning to priority 1 routes

Thanks to recent snowfall, City of Grande Prairie snow clearing crews are back on priority 1 routes. A total of 6.4 centimetres fell at the airport Sunday, and strong winds have led to blowing snow over the last couple of days.

The city says downtown will be plowed overnight Monday, and once priority 1 routes are cleared crews will move to priority 2 ones. A parking ban is still in effect for both from 7 a.m. to 9 p.m. weekdays. The City’s sidewalks and trails are also being cleared.

Meanwhile, contractors are clearing residential areas the day before their scheduled garbage pickup. They will be in Southview, Patterson, Country Club, Country Club West, Countryside North, Countryside South, Summerside, and Signature Falls Tuesday.
